Mohan Babu's update on Manchu Vishnu's accident condition.

The Manchu Vishnu Kannappa project, a pan-India film, commenced in New Zealand, with shooting equipment transported there via ship from India. Unfortunately, Manchu Vishnu encountered an accident during filming, leading to a temporary halt in production.
Concerns arose about his well-being, but his father, Mohan Babu, provided an update on Manchu Vishnu's health via Twitter, expressing gratitude for the support and stating that Vishnu is on the path to recovery and will soon resume shooting. This news was a relief for Vishnu's fans.
The film boasts a star-studded cast, including Prabhas playing the role of Lord Shiva, along with Malayalam and Kannada superstars Mohanlal and Shivarajkumar. The inclusion of these prominent actors is a significant boost for the movie.
Kannappa, which began with a pooja ceremony in Srikalahasti in August, initially had Nupur Sanon as the heroine, but she left the project. The movie is directed by Mukesh Kumar Singh, with Sai Madhav Burra and Paruchuri Brothers contributing to the screenplay.
